Google+ +1 Фрагмент кнопки + Проблема - PullRequest
0 голосов
/ 25 августа 2011

Я встроил кнопку Google +1 в веб-сайт (http://www2.highpoint.edu).

Я пытался использовать теги schema.org <meta> для предоставления имени, описания и изображения для+ Отрывает информацию, но она не работает.

Когда я использую кнопку +1 и пытаюсь опубликовать в Google+ информацию о веб-сайте, он выбирает изображение, которое мне не нужно.И оно не выберет изображение, которое я установил с помощью тега <meta>.

Мои вопросы:

  1. Как получить данные + фрагмента, заполненные из метаданных schema.org?
  2. Могу ли я иметь разные названия / описания / изображения для каждой кнопки +1 на странице с 2 или более кнопками +1?Или каждая кнопка +1 на странице должна использовать одни и те же метаданные?

РЕДАКТИРОВАТЬ

Я думаю, что лучше использовать протокол Open Graph вместо схемы.орг.То есть schema.org не должен использоваться вообще.Facebook поддерживает Open Graph Protocol, поэтому вы можете убить 2 зайцев одним выстрелом.

Что еще более важно, Facebook предоставляет отличный инструмент отладки, который сообщает вам, что именно анализируется для данного URL: http://developers.facebook.com/tools/debug

Я все еще не уверен в наличии нескольких кнопок +1 на одной странице, причем каждая кнопка +1 имеет отчетливо разные метаданные.

Ответы [ 2 ]

4 голосов
/ 31 августа 2011

В ответ на вопрос 1:

Я проверил вашу страницу. Похоже, у вас есть нормальный мета-заголовок и описание. Это должно работать для кнопки +1, но это может занять некоторое время, чтобы кнопка +1 восприняла сделанные вами изменения.

Если вы хотите контролировать изображение, вам нужно будет использовать разметку schema.org или открыть график, как описано в официальном FAQ: http://code.google.com/apis/+1button/#plus-snippet

И для вопроса 2:

Если вы используете разметку schema.org, кнопка +1 будет считывать содержимое предметной области, ближайшей к верхней части исходного кода страницы.

0 голосов
/ 14 сентября 2011

У меня это тоже не работает.У меня есть и Schema.org, и Open Graph на веб-странице (например, http://r.mycrep.net/3Nkh/), Несколько валидаторов (Facebook и еще один) правильно прочитали информацию.

Я предполагаю, что Google по-прежнему не поддерживает метаданные длявсе: - (

...